Why so much hate for Brock Lesnar?
Not only is he the single biggest box office attraction in WWE right now, but he is also no doubt that little sprinkle of chaos that adds flavor to the overall product. Beyond that, WWE's move to make him Mr. Money in The Bank was genius and created a situation where the company can keep the fans on their toes in anticipation of when 'The Beast' cashes in.

Unfortunately for The WWE, the move was panned by critics as just going back to the drawing board and relying on part-timers to do what a full-time star should be able to accomplish. With that being said, one has to consider that WWE doesn't have many options in a top star right now due to injury and unestablished stars, which makes the pool very shallow.
For example, if WWE were to shoot Roman Reigns up into the title picture right now, the fans would go nuts, so that's not an option. Some might point to Balor being an established star and capable of carrying a brand, his injuries and Vince McMahon's dislike of him as a top guy kind of makes for a bad situation.
In the end, WWE is stuck in this situation right now and will be until a superstar either returns from injury or another one is able to be established. Until then, however, fans could at least accept the product for what it is and try to find the good in it, but they continue to just want to complain instead.
